June 12
Ranch Tour — Visit the Absaroka and Ramshorn ranches in a tour sponsored by the Museum and Wind River Program of the Jackson Hole land Trust. Meet at 9 a.m. at the Dubois Museum for an all-day tour. The program fee is $35. 307-455-2284
June 14
Circle Up Chuck Wagon Dinner Show at Dubois KOA, 6:30 pm. featuring Western singer, Ray Callaway with food from Cowgirl Catering.  307-455-2238

Bitterroot Ranch offers a
unique opportunity to study with TTouch founder and world-renowned equestrian trainer and behaviorist Linda Tellington-Jones!
Bitterroot Ranch in Dubois, Wyoming.

“Starting Young Horses” at the Bitterroot Ranch in Dubois, Wyoming, June 21-26 marks the 21st time this program has been presented by Linda and TTouch Instructors at this spectacular Wyoming setting.

Plan your summer vacation in Dubois, WY now!

Dubois offers 250 motel rooms, 14 dude ranches, 6 campgrounds, cabin rentals and a variety of wonderful restaurants and deli's. We are an authentic western vacation destination and only 55 miles from Yellowstone and Grand Teton National Forests!
